The ongoing geopolitical 'power struggle' over rare earth metals underscores the urgent need for sustainable sourcing and efficient recycling of electronic waste. This represents a significant shift towards circular economy principles in the tech industry. Commercial opportunities include investing in advanced electronics recycling facilities for rare earth extraction, developing 'Circular Tech' marketplaces for refurbished devices, and establishing specialized repair services or DIY kits to extend device lifespans. There's also a growing market for consulting services that help tech companies design products for easier disassembly and recycling. Marketing should emphasize environmental responsibility, cost-saving benefits of refurbished items, and national resource independence, appealing to conscious consumers and businesses.
